ANCRA CARGO Vertical E-Track
Ancra vertical E-tracks are load-securing systems that consist of a track or rail mounted vertically on a wall or floor.

Features
- They feature 12 gauge steel construction with a minimum yield of 50000 lb for structural rigidity and long service life.
- These vertical E-tracks allow bolt-on mounting for ease of installation.
- They have a workload limit of 6000 lb.
- These E-track verticals further feature paint grey / galvanised finish for resisting corrosion on exposed surfaces.
Frequently Asked Questions
How to secure cargo using vertical E-tracks?
- To secure cargo using vertical E-tracks, the straps or ropes are attached to the hooks on the E-track and tightened to secure the load.
- Ensure the load is uniformly distributed and securely fastened to prevent damage during transit.
How are vertical E-tracks installed?
Vertical E-tracks can be installed by screwing, bolting, or welding them to the interior walls or floor of a trailer or truck.
